From f045a8700701610129dd1ffc0cdc4583a53766b0 Mon Sep 17 00:00:00 2001 From: Keith Busch Date: Sat, 21 Dec 2019 07:12:43 +0900 Subject: [PATCH] Doc/Makefile: Introduce 'quiet' build option Signed-off-by: Keith Busch --- Documentation/Makefile | 17 +++++++++++++++++ 1 file changed, 17 insertions(+) diff --git a/Documentation/Makefile b/Documentation/Makefile index 4eecb5d..9edae99 100644 --- a/Documentation/Makefile +++ b/Documentation/Makefile @@ -18,6 +18,23 @@ API_DOCS = SP_ARTICLES += $(API_DOCS) SP_ARTICLES += $(TECH_DOCS) +ifneq ($(findstring $(MAKEFLAGS),s),s) +ifndef V + QUIET_ASCIIDOC = @echo ' ' ASCIIDOC $@; + QUIET_XMLTO = @echo ' ' XMLTO $@; + QUIET_DB2TEXI = @echo ' ' DB2TEXI $@; + QUIET_MAKEINFO = @echo ' ' MAKEINFO $@; + QUIET_DBLATEX = @echo ' ' DBLATEX $@; + QUIET_XSLTPROC = @echo ' ' XSLTPROC $@; + QUIET_GEN = @echo ' ' GEN $@; + QUIET_LINT = @echo ' ' LINT $@; + QUIET_STDERR = 2> /dev/null + QUIET_SUBDIR0 = +@subdir= + QUIET_SUBDIR1 = ;$(NO_SUBDIR) echo ' ' SUBDIR $$subdir; \ + $(MAKE) $(PRINT_DIR) -C $$subdir + export V +endif +endif DOC_MAN1 = $(patsubst %.txt,%.1,$(MAN1_TXT)) -- 2.49.0